Use of ST638ST638 is a potent tyrosine kinase inhibitor with an IC50 of 370 nM[1]. |
| Name | 2-cyano-3-[3-ethoxy-4-hydroxy-5-(phenylsulfanylmethyl)phenyl]prop-2-enamide |
